What are electropositive atoms ? How does electropositivity vary along the period in the modern periodic table?
Medium

Solution

Atoms which give up electrons to form cations are called electropositive atoms. The electropositivity decreases while going from left to right in a period. Some examples of electropositive atoms are lithium, sodium, calcium, magnesium, etc.
